How they compare
Djibouti currently reports 68.51 years against 67.94 years in Ghana, a difference of 0.57 years.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 74 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Ghana ahead.
Djibouti ranks 203rd and Ghana ranks 206th of 236 countries.
Across the 8 decades both report, Djibouti averaged higher in 5 and Ghana in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Djibouti | Ghana |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 43.92 years | 47.3 years | 3.38 years | Ghana |
| 1960s | 47.08 years | 49.78 years | 2.7 years | Ghana |
| 1970s | 51.52 years | 51.24 years | 0.2739 years | Djibouti |
| 1980s | 55.76 years | 54.52 years | 1.24 years | Djibouti |
| 1990s | 57.82 years | 57.79 years | 0.0257 years | Djibouti |
| 2000s | 60.64 years | 60.79 years | 0.1487 years | Ghana |
| 2010s | 65.08 years | 64.77 years | 0.3099 years | Djibouti |
| 2020s | 67.46 years | 67.19 years | 0.2727 years | Djibouti |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
